  6. I believe the fps issues are a combination of more than one issue. One is zone boundaries, another is shader compilation and another is ER is heavily dependent as a single threaded app which means hyper threading actually hurts performance since cpu cores split the processing. Disabling HT might be helpful in some setups.

  8. Consoles aren't using DX12, which is why they don't stutter during asset loading. This is a mishandling of streaming and it won't get better until they address that.

    This is behaving nearly identically to pre-patch for me. RX 6600 running 1440p at high/max, near 60fps until you hit a streaming zone, then it tanks to 30 or freezes for half a second

  11. This particular border load stutter has been massively reduced by a vkd3d workaround in the last few days when playing on the Deck or on Linux via some vkd3d caches and workarounds. It's probably a good sign that we will see a fix from someone eventually; AMD or NVIDIA may end up incorporating a workaround like Proton's in their drivers if From Soft does not fix the offending code.
